Apamarga (Achyranthesaspera) About 21 species make up the genus Achyranthes L ., a perennial or annual herb is found throughout tro pical and subtropical climates and is a member of t he Amaranthaceae family. The two species that have been used most frequentl y as medicinal plants in Asian nations formany year s are Achyranthes bidentata and Achyranthes as pera. Achyranthes aspera Linn. which is commonly known as chirchita is a herb used in indigenous system of medicine in India. Looking to the wide application of this plant, it was proposed to investigate the anti­ inflammatory activity leading to the wound healing and repairing of the damaged tissue activity in the plant extract. The aerial part of Achyranthes aspera collected from Hathidhal or Udaipura tehsil in Raiscn district of M.P. during flowering season was extracted in Soxhlet apparatus with 90% alcohol.
